Our Review

The Makita DJR186Z Reciprocating Saw is a compact, lightweight and highly manoeuvrable tool which is suitable for upside down cutting and overhead use. It has a 32mm long stroke and runs at a maximum speed of 2800 strokes per minute. It has a cutting capacity of 255mm in wood and 150mm in pipe. The saw is a highly flexible cordless tool.

The Makita DJR186Z Reciprocating Saw has a variable speed controller which is trigger-controlled. It lets you run at a speed which suits the task at hand. The saw is designed with durability in mind in the sense that it's ideal for use outside and in harsh environments (e.g. places with dust or dripping water). It also has an ergonomically designed handle which lets you move it around easily.

Specification

The features are as follows:

  • Performance - The Makita DJR186Z Reciprocating Saw is a highly versatile tool. It's designed for both simple and difficult cutting applications, including overhead use and upside down cutting. It has a 32mm long stroke and runs at up to 2800 strokes per minute. It has a 255mm cutting capacity in wood and a 150mm cutting capacity in pipe.
  • Cordless - The saw is highly versatile thanks to its cordless design. It takes an 18V lithium-ion battery which is sold separately. You might already have a compatible battery if you've used cordless Makita tools in the past.
  • Variable Speed - The saw has a large two finger variable speed trigger which lets you cut at a speed appropriate for the task at hand.
  • Suitability - The Makita DJR186Z Reciprocating Saw can be used outside and in harsh environments. It's protected against dust and dripping water.
  • Design - The saw has a comfortable and ergonomically designed handle which lets you control and manoeuvre the tool easily. Its crank mechanism minimises blade deflection and reduces vibration.
  • Safety - The saw has a trigger switch with a lock-off lever. It also has an electric brake.
